4.2 installation _ guidelines for Temo-Lag 330-1 Subliming: Compound.  !

l These guidelines are to implemented by Field Engineering. They do

~ l do not represent hold points on the work. QC will implement {

inspections in accordance with their approved program criteria.

  • 4.2.1 The coating materials shall be stored between 32 F and 100F, and shall be above 40F for. the application'and ' i curing periods.

l t

4.2.2 All surfaces to receive Thermo-Lag 330-1 subilming compound _  !

shall be either totally enveloped by Themo-Lag Stress Skin j Type 330;69 or. primed with Thermo-Lag 351 primer, or the com-  ;

bination of the two. Primer appilcation and testing shall be i g as described by TSI Technical Note 80181.- The amount or distance i or overlap on Stress Skin 330-69 is hot a critical dimension l provided that the sections are securely fastened together, j 4.2.3 Thermo-Lag 330-1 Subliming Compound shall be applied in as many passes as required to provide the desired build-up..

Avoid slumping or sagging. of the material. .The thickness which can safely.be applied in an single pass will depend i on the temperature, humidity, and other- factors best - I determined by trial at the site. Material shall be applied with the spray gun angle at 90 to the work whenever possible.

' 4.2.4 The applicator shall take f requent (at least every 5 sq. ft.  !

or two linear _ feet of recewayl, wet thickness checks. Material- ,

normally shrinks approximately 25% from wet to dry condition. l 4.2.5 Additional material may be applied to a skinned over surface  !

regardless of the moisture content. However, caution should be taken when applying additional layers of Thermo-Lag 330-1.

This is to insure that the adhesion between layers is satisfactory j t

4.2.6 The final dry film thickness inspection shall be taken when a moisture reading of 20 or less is obtained on a Delmhorst model D-P moisture meter. This reading is obtained by inserting l

! the probes of the Delmhorst model D-P moisture meter about

~

halfway into the " skinned over" surface.

I 4.2.7 Addition of water to Thermo-Lag 330-1 is not recommended, but dif ferent batches of Thenno-Lag 330-1 may be mixed together.

Note: If water is to be added, TSI must be contacted for the correct amount for that particular batch.

/3 5.0 INSPECTION AND TESTS l 5.1 Quality Control inspections shall verify the following:

l 5.1.1 Surface temperature of the substrate to receive Thermo-Lage l 330-1 subilming compound.

5.1.2 Thermo-Lag stress skin Type 330-69:

a. Is secured to the raceway
b. Has stress skin primer intact.
c. Is free from foreign substances prior to the application j of Thermo-Lag 330-1 subliming compound. l 5.1.3 The final dry film thickness of the Thermo-Lag 330-1 subliming compound is one-half Inch (i") min for all l Installations, and a maximum thickness of three-fourths l Inch (3/4") for power raceway, and one Inch (1") maximum for l non power raceways. j 5.1.3.1 The final dry film thickness inspection on all pre-fab material and direct application in the field shall be
taken at a minimum of:

Conduit - every 8 linear feet Tray - every 4 linear feet (top and bottom) or 8 square feet.

( 6.2 (Thermo-Lag 330-1 Subilming Compound) l The repair of any surface textural irregularities shall have all-damaged and loose material removed back to sound adhering material.

The edge should be undercut and all foreign matter should be removed from the substrate using a wire brush. Afterwards. Thermo-Lag 330-1 Subilming Compound shall be installed according to Section 4.2.
